Just a bonkers life history - I've seen this variation of sexual parasitism, but across species? Wild to see just the male genetic material becoming cloned 🧪 #evobio
Living organisms are assumed to produce same-species offspring. A study in Nature reports a shift from this norm in Messor ibericus, an ant that lays individuals from two distinct species. go.nature.com/3V68MP0 🧪

🌳 Losing touch with nature
A new study finds people’s connection to nature has fallen 60% since 1800, risking an 'extinction of experience' without radical change.
🔗 www.theguardian.com/environment/...
#SciComm 🧪 #Nature
Human connection to nature has declined 60% in 200 years, study finds
Prof Miles Richardson says people risk ‘extinction of experience’ in the natural world without new policies

This administration’s DOE is either ignorant of the reality of the energy transition, or they are intentionally trying to mislead the public. The reality is that battery power is the third fastest growing part of the U.S. grid and is now displacing gas. 🧪🔌💡☀️💨🌊🔋
pv-magazine-usa.com/2025/04/10/c...
California battery dominance coming into view
The Golden State is deploying energy storage at an exponential pace, doubling capacity every 1.2 years according to a California physicist. This raises a critical question for the state’s renewable fu...
